linux删除命令(Linux删除命令详解)

da支辛疾 2023-12-18 14:10:46

Linux删除命令详解

在Linux系统中,删除命令是我们经常使用的操作之一。删除命令可以帮助我们清理不再需要的文件或目录,以释放磁盘空间。本文将详细介绍Linux下常用的删除命令及其用法。

linux删除命令(Linux删除命令详解)

1. rm命令

rm命令是最基本的删除命令,可以用来删除文件或目录。它的语法格式如下:

linux删除命令(Linux删除命令详解)

rm [选项] 文件名

其中,选项包括:

  • -f:强制删除,不提示确认
  • -r:递归删除,同时删除目录及其内容
  • -i:交互式删除,删除之前提示用户确认

例如,要删除一个名为\"file.txt\"的文件,可以运行以下命令:

linux删除命令(Linux删除命令详解)

rm file.txt

如果要删除一个名为\"dir\"的目录及其内容,可以运行以下命令:

rm -r dir

2. rmdir命令

linux删除命令(Linux删除命令详解)

rmdir命令用于删除空目录。它的语法格式如下:

rmdir [选项] 目录名

其中,选项包括:

  • -p:删除目录及其父目录(如果父目录为空)

例如,要删除一个名为\"emptydir\"的空目录,可以运行以下命令:

rmdir emptydir

3. unlink命令

unlink命令用于删除文件。它的语法格式如下:

unlink 文件名

例如,要删除一个名为\"file.txt\"的文件,可以运行以下命令:

unlink file.txt

4. shred命令

shred命令用于彻底删除文件,以防止文件恢复。它的语法格式如下:

shred [选项] 文件名

其中,选项包括:

  • -f:强制删除,不提示确认
  • -n:指定重复覆盖的次数
  • -u:删除文件后覆盖文件名

例如,要彻底删除一个名为\"private.txt\"的文件,可以运行以下命令:

shred -u private.txt

5. find命令配合删除命令

find命令可以通过搜索条件查找文件,配合删除命令可以实现批量删除。例如,要删除所有扩展名为\".log\"的日志文件,可以运行以下命令:

find /path/to/directory -name \"*.log\" -exec rm {} \\;

其中,/path/to/directory是要搜索的目录路径。

总之,Linux提供了多种删除命令,可以根据不同的需求选择合适的命令进行文件或目录的删除操作。在使用删除命令时,请务必小心,避免误删重要文件或目录。

以上介绍了常用的Linux删除命令及其用法,希望本文对您有所帮助。

结语

通过学习本文,您应该对Linux删除命令有了更深入的了解。请记住,在使用删除命令时要谨慎操作,避免误删重要文件。另外,为了保证数据安全,建议在删除前备份重要文件。

上一篇:lol英雄介绍(LOL英雄介绍:热门战士英雄盖伦)
下一篇:为祖国之崛起而穿书(为祖国之崛起而穿书)
最新发布
留言与评论 (共有 条评论)
验证码:
返回顶部小火箭